Melt the unsalted butter in a large skillet (preferably cast iron or non-stick) over medium heat. Once melted, add the packed light brown sugar and the salt. Stir continuously until the sugar has dissolved and formed a smooth, bubbling caramel sauce, about 2 to 3 minutes.

Carefully add the sliced bananas to the skillet in a single layer if possible. Cook for 2 to 3 minutes without stirring, allowing the bottoms to caramelize and turn golden brown. Gently flip the banana slices and cook for another 2 to 3 minutes on the other side until tender and caramelized.

Remove the skillet from the heat. Stir in the vanilla extract and ground cinnamon. The sauce will thicken slightly as it cools. Gently toss the bananas to ensure they are evenly coated in the delicious caramel sauce.

Serve the caramelized bananas immediately while warm. They are excellent on their own, or you can serve them with a scoop of vanilla bean ice cream, a dollop of whipped cream, a sprinkle of toasted chopped pecans, and a drizzle of chocolate sauce for an extra special treat.
